Why Roblox Scripts Stop Working
It's frustrating when a script suddenly stops working. Almost always, there's a simple explanation. Here are the most common causes.
Game updates
When developers patch a game, they often change how objects and functions are named. Scripts built around the old version can't find what they expect and stop working until they're updated.
Executor changes
Executors update too. A new build can change which functions are supported, so a script that ran fine before might behave differently after an update.
Anti-cheat and detection
Some games add or strengthen anti-cheat systems that block certain features. When that happens, parts of a script may be limited even if the rest still works.
